Description

This interplanetary shock data base was compiled with Wind and Advanced Composition Explorer (ACE) observations collected at the Lagrangian point L1. The list ranges from January 1995 to December 2022. Many shock parameters are included, such as shock impact angle, shock speed, Mach numbers, compression ratios, and IMF (interplanetary magnetic field) Bz in the upstream and downstream regions. More details about this list and methods for shock normal calculations can be found in:

 

Oliveira, D. M. (2023a). A database of interplanetary shocks observed by Wind and ACE at the Lagrangian point L1. Frontiers in    Astronomy and Space Science. (Under review)
